Bioactivity | Fmoc-1-methyl-L-histidine is a Fmoc protected amino acid and can be used as an intermediate for peptide synthesis[1]. | ||||||||||||
Name | Fmoc-1-methyl-L-histidine | ||||||||||||
CAS | 202920-22-7 | ||||||||||||
Formula | C22H21N3O4 | ||||||||||||
Molar Mass | 391.42 | ||||||||||||
Appearance | Solid | ||||||||||||
